The points (3, 24) and (7, 56) represent points of a function where y, the number of photographs, varies directly with x, the number of pages in an album. Which statement describes another point on the graph of this function?

Maple:

so if we plug in the two points we have into the above equation we can solve of a and b. \(24 = a*3 + b // 56 = a*7 + b\) if \(24 = a*3 + b\), that means that \(b = 24 - a*3\), we can now substitute b in the other equation to get: \(56 = a*7 + 24 - a*3\) simplify this down we get: \(56 - 24 = a*4\) \(32 = a*4\) \(a = 8;\) put back a into any of the previous equations and we can solve for b \(24 = 8*3 + b\) \(b = 0;\) Now we have our equation/relation: \(y = 8x;\) we could have also looked at the points and realized that y is 8 times x.
